Grace A. Boughton-Leigh, GB189606842A

A New or Improved Ornamental Device or Anklet.

Image credit: Broughton-Leigh, G.A. (1896)

On May 23rd, 1896, Grace Ada Boughton-Leigh, a London resident with no known occupation, patented “The Trilby Anklet”— a wire-twisted bracelet designed to be worn around the ankle and secured with a knob-shaped fastening.

Date of Application: 28 March 1896

Date of Issuance: 23 May 1896
